General annotation (Comments)
| Function | Endoglycosidase which is a cell surface and extracellular matrix-degrading enzyme. Cleaves heparan sulfate proteoglycans (HSPGs) into heparan sulfate side chains and core proteoglycans By similarity. |
| Subcellular location | Lysosome membrane; Peripheral membrane protein By similarity. Secreted By similarity. |
| Sequence similarities | Belongs to the glycosyl hydrolase 79 family. |
